While riding down the Klong road I noticed what appeared to be a large black fly-like insect just under the rim of my T-shirt sleeve..yes instant reaction..swat it.. there ya go!
You guessed..a Km or 2 up the road I had to pull in & rub-on some Tiger Balm..little critter had bitten/stung me..ho-hum, we ventured on.
Now, a day later without any discomfort for a good 30hrs..my upper arm has hardened, the area has become itchy & reddened, my skin has changed texture all around the area..what was this damn thing??
